Cash flows of realty developers face pressure as housing cycle enters mid-stage: Nuvama

Synopsis Indian real estate developers posted stronger profitability in FY25 with cash EBITDA margins improving to 42%. However, cash flows weakened as working capital needs rose and free cash flow shrank. Nuvama flagged steady margins but warned of rising capital intensity ahead.
